The first sheet depicts the concrete\asphalt surface upon which the IAF jets roll; the second is a backdrop sheet depicting a concrete revetment with the airfield view and an IAF F-16 taking off, afterburner a-blaze, while the Israeli desert mountains tower in the background; the third sheet is an additional BONUS free of charge 3D component that enables the modeller to create the concrete revetment wall in 3D
